Fragrance Family: Floral

Scent Type: Fruity Floral

Key Notes: Grapefruit, Quince, Rose Accord, White Musk

Fragrance Description:
An enhanced interpretation of the unexpected floral-fruity fragrance, CHANCE EAU TENDRE  sweeps you into an intensified whirlwind of tenderness. The signature CHANCE bottle is reinvented with a silver cap and golden accent.

COMPOSITION
A constellation of enveloping notes of Jasmine Absolute and Rose Essence dazzles with an intoxicatingly soft and enveloping trail for a radiant and feminine scent.

What is the difference between Perfume, EDP & EDT? The difference between a Perfume, an Eau de Parfum (EDP) and an Eau de Toilette (EDT) is the concentration of the fragrance oil. Perfumes have the highest concentration of oil, followed by the EDP and thereafter an EDT. How long is the shelf-life of a fragrance? There are no expiration dates on fragrance products, although recently manufacturers have indicated +/- 3-5 years from the date of production. Others say +/- 3 years from date of first use. Manufacturers indicate PAO (Period after Opening) on most of their products. Over time, contact with air, exposure to sunlight and high temperatures may affect the integrity of a fragrance. To maximize the shelf life of a fragrance, it is recommended that it be kept in a cool, dry place and and away from sunlight. Always place the cap back on the bottle and use the box (if applicable) for additional protective storage.

What is the difference between Chanel Chance and Chance Eau Tendre?

In 2019 Chanel launched a new fragrance - Chance Eau Tendre Eau de Parfum. A new 'Chance' was created by Olivier Polge, the son of Jacques Polge. The new version of the fragrance is more intense and feminine. The floral heart is formed by exotic absolute jasmine, rose essence and creamy musk.

What does Chanel Chance Eau Tendre smell like?

A dazzling floral-fruity fragrance that intertwines a radiant grapefruit-quince accord with soft jasmine and rose essence.

How long does Chanel Chance Eau de Parfum last?

The new Chance Eau Tendre Eau de Parfum has the same fresh fruity-floral opening but this time the longevity of this playful fragrance is beyond impressive. On my skin Chance Eau Tendre Eau de Parfum lasts good 10 hours.

When did Chanel Chance Eau Tendre come out?

Chance Eau Tendre was launched in 2010. The nose behind this fragrance is Jacques Polge. Top notes are Quince and Grapefruit; middle notes are Hyacinth and Jasmine; base notes are Musk, iris, Virginia Cedar and Amber.
